Defining Stainless Steel Diamond Wire Mesh: What Are We Really Talking About?
In simple terms, stainless steel diamond wire mesh is a woven or welded grid of stainless steel wires arranged to form diamond-shaped openings. Its strength lies in the pattern, which distributes stress more evenly than many other configurations. The stainless steel composition ensures corrosion resistance and long life in tough conditions.
Technically speaking, it’s often made from 304 or 316 grade stainless steel, the latter excelling in chloride-rich or marine environments. This mesh isn’t just about fencing or cages; it’s embedded deep into modern industry — in filtration systems, animal enclosures, architectural façades, and even cleanroom equipment.
On the humanitarian side, it’s used in disaster relief shelters, temporary fencing, and water management projects, especially where rapid deployment and resilience are paramount.
Key Qualities of Stainless Steel Diamond Wire Mesh You Should Know
Durability Against the Elements
The core advantage is corrosion resistance, mainly thanks to chromium and nickel in stainless steel alloys. In coastal zones or chemical plants, less rust means fewer repairs — saving money and headaches.
Flexible Strength
The diamond pattern improves tensile strength while allowing some flexibility. This makes it ideal for fencing or protective barriers that need to absorb forces without breaking.
Cost Efficiency Over Time
Although upfront costs can be higher than galvanized steel or plastic meshes, the extended lifespan and low maintenance dramatically reduce total cost of ownership.
Customizability for Diverse Uses
Wire gauge, mesh opening size, and weave type can all be tailored. For example, finer meshes are vital in filtration, while wider spacing suits security fences.
Environmental Sustainability
Stainless steel is 100% recyclable, and many suppliers emphasize eco-friendly manufacturing, aligning with global sustainability goals.

Common Challenges and How They're Being Tackled
Of course, stainless steel diamond wire mesh isn't without its hurdles. Its initial investment can seem steep for tight budgets, particularly in developing regions. Weight also poses installation challenges where cranes or heavy machinery aren’t accessible.
Innovative solutions include hybrid composites, combining stainless steel with lightweight polymers to reduce cost and weight. Portable, modular panels help speed up installation, crucial for emergency deployment scenarios.
Also, education and training about optimum maintenance help extend lifespan even further. More companies now offer end-to-end support, which kind of closes the loop on quality assurance.
FAQ: Your Top Questions About Stainless Steel Diamond Wire Mesh Answered
- Q: How does stainless steel diamond wire mesh compare to galvanized mesh in tough environments?
- A: Stainless steel excels in corrosion resistance and longevity, especially where moisture or chemicals are prevalent. Galvanized mesh can corrode faster under harsh conditions, requiring more frequent replacement.
- Q: Can the mesh sizes be customized for specialized filtration purposes?
- A: Absolutely. Wire diameter and diamond opening size can be tailored precisely, supporting high-efficiency filtration or protective applications.
- Q: What’s the typical lifespan of stainless steel diamond wire mesh in coastal regions?
- In coastal zones with appropriate grades like 316 stainless, it can last 20+ years without significant corrosion, making it ideal for marine infrastructure.
